Maison >développement back-end >tutoriel php >Comment développer un lecteur audio simple en utilisant PHP

Comment développer un lecteur audio simple en utilisant PHP

PHPz
PHPzoriginal
2023-09-22 09:16:411360parcourir

Comment développer un lecteur audio simple en utilisant PHP

Comment utiliser PHP pour développer un lecteur audio simple

Avec le développement rapide d'Internet, l'application de ressources audio est de plus en plus répandue. Dans la conception Web, l’ajout d’un lecteur audio peut offrir aux utilisateurs davantage de moyens de se divertir et de communiquer. Aujourd'hui, nous allons présenter comment développer un lecteur audio simple en utilisant PHP et fournir des exemples de code spécifiques.

Avant de commencer, nous devons préparer les environnements et ressources suivants :

  1. Un environnement de serveur Web prenant en charge PHP ;
  2. Fichier audio, dans cet article, nous utiliserons un fichier audio nommé "sample.mp3" ; Un navigateur prenant en charge la lecture audio HTML5.
  3. Ensuite, nous terminerons progressivement le processus de développement d'un simple lecteur audio.

Étape 1 : Créer une page HTML

Tout d'abord, nous devons créer une page HTML pour afficher le lecteur audio. Ajoutez un élément audio et le bouton de contrôle correspondant à la page, comme indiqué ci-dessous :

<!DOCTYPE html>
<html>
<head>
  <title>Simple Audio Player</title>
</head>
<body>
  <h1>Simple Audio Player</h1>
  <audio id="audio" src="sample.mp3" controls></audio>
  <button onclick="playAudio()">Play</button>
  <button onclick="pauseAudio()">Pause</button>
  <script src="script.js"></script>
</body>
</html>

Dans cet exemple, nous avons utilisé l'élément <audio></audio> pour intégrer le fichier audio et ajouté les contrôles pour afficher les boutons de contrôle de lecture audio par défaut. Dans le même temps, nous avons ajouté deux boutons pour contrôler la lecture et la pause de l'audio.

Étape 2 : Créer un script JavaScript<audio></audio>元素来嵌入音频文件,并添加了controls属性来显示默认的音频播放控制按钮。同时,我们添加了两个按钮,用于控制音频的播放和暂停。

第二步:创建JavaScript脚本
接下来,我们需要创建一个JavaScript脚本文件,用于控制音频的播放和暂停操作。在根目录下创建一个名为script.js的文件,并添加以下代码:

function playAudio() {
  var audio = document.getElementById("audio");
  audio.play();
}

function pauseAudio() {
  var audio = document.getElementById("audio");
  audio.pause();
}

在这个例子中,我们定义了两个JavaScript函数用于控制音频的播放和暂停。playAudio()函数通过play()方法来播放音频,pauseAudio()函数则通过pause()方法来暂停音频。

第三步:使用PHP引入音频文件
既然将使用PHP开发音频播放器,我们可以使用PHP的文件引入功能来动态地加载音频文件。在HTML文件中使用以下代码来引入音频文件:

<audio id="audio" src="<?php echo $audioFile ?>" controls></audio>

在上面的代码中,我们使用了一个PHP变量$audioFileEnsuite, nous devons créer un fichier de script JavaScript pour contrôler les opérations de lecture et de pause de l'audio. Créez un fichier nommé script.js dans le répertoire racine et ajoutez le code suivant :

rrreee

Dans cet exemple, nous définissons deux fonctions JavaScript pour contrôler la lecture audio et la pause. La fonction playAudio() lit l'audio via la méthode play(), et la fonction pauseAudio() utilise pause() code> Méthode pour mettre l’audio en pause.

Étape 3 : Utiliser PHP pour importer des fichiers audio

Puisque nous utiliserons PHP pour développer le lecteur audio, nous pouvons utiliser la fonction d'importation de fichiers de PHP pour charger dynamiquement des fichiers audio. Utilisez le code suivant dans le fichier HTML pour introduire le fichier audio : 🎜rrreee🎜Dans le code ci-dessus, nous utilisons une variable PHP $audioFile pour représenter le chemin du fichier audio, qui peut être défini en fonction à la situation réelle. De cette façon, nous pouvons charger dynamiquement différents fichiers audio pour obtenir une fonctionnalité de lecteur audio plus flexible. 🎜🎜En résumé, nous avons implémenté un lecteur audio simple en créant une page HTML, en écrivant des scripts JavaScript et en utilisant PHP pour importer des fichiers audio. Dans les applications pratiques, nous pouvons améliorer encore les fonctions du lecteur audio selon les besoins, comme l'ajout de listes audio, la lecture en boucle et d'autres fonctions. 🎜🎜J'espère que le contenu ci-dessus pourra vous aider et je vous souhaite un développement réussi ! 🎜

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n